Add 4/98 and 20/35
4/98 + 20/35 is 30/49.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 98 and 35 is 490
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 490 - For the 1st fraction, since 98 × 5 = 490,
4/98 = 4 × 5/98 × 5 = 20/490 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 35 × 14 = 490,
20/35 = 20 × 14/35 × 14 = 280/490 - Add the two like fractions:
20/490 + 280/490 = 20 + 280/490 = 300/490 - 300/490 simplified gives 30/49
- So, 4/98 + 20/35 = 30/49
